Transportation to Airport from Frankfurt City Center

Frankfurt Airport

Frankfurt Airport is located 12 km southwest of the city center. The airport offers guests a rich variety of services and amenities and transportation alternatives to get to and from the city center. Frankfurt Airport is accessible by train, bus, taxi and rental car.

Train

Frankfurt has an excellent public transportation system, making it quick and easy to get around the city. A convenient method of transportation to get to Frankfurt Airport from the city center is by commuter trains. The S-Bahn commuter rail line operates directly to the airport, stopping at the Frankfurt Airport Station in Terminal 1. S-Bahn lines S8 and S9 provide transportation to the airport from Frankfurt Central Station. The total trip takes about 10 minutes and trains run every 15 minutes during peak hours.  

Bus

Buses are another transportation alternative you can use to get to the airport from the city center. There are many different bus lines and routes that provide direct transportation to the airport terminals. Buses are a convenient and reliable method of transportation to get to the airport.

Taxi

Another convenient transportation alternative to get to the airport from the city center is by taxi. Taxis are easily accessible in every part of the city but taxi fares are more expensive than other transportation options. Only certain taxi companies are licensed to go to the airport. You can always ask the hotel you are staying at to help arrange a taxi for you. The trip from the city to the airport by taxi takes about 30 minutes.

Airport Information

Frankfurt Airport is a major international airport located about 12 km from the city center. It is the busiest airport in Germany and one of the busiest airports in Europe. Frankfurt Airport handled over 61 million passengers in 2015, connecting them to over 295 destinations around the world. The airport features a variety of services and amenities aimed at meeting passengers’ pre-flight and post-flight needs.

Frankfurt Airport operates both domestic and international flights out of 2 passenger terminals, Terminal 1 and Terminal 2. The two terminals are connected by the SkyLine train, which is free. Each terminal is equipped with a variety of services that passengers might need during their wait. The airport offers free Wi-Fi services 24 hours a day and other basic services such as ATMs, currency exchange services, tax refund providers, lounges, a conference center, VIP services, spa services, postal services, health care, airport tours, a visitors’ terrace, duty free shops, stores, restaurants, and more.

Venues where you can enjoy something to eat or drink include Italissimo, Deli Bros., Caviar House, Meyer Feinkost, Burger King, Grab & Fly, Kentucky Fried Chicken, Mc Donald’s, and more. Popular brands at the airport include Dior, Ferrero, Gucci, Dolce & Gabbana, Davidoff, Fisher Price, Chanel, Emporio Armani, Tag Heuer, Tommy Hilfiger, Hasbro, and Lego. Frankfurt Airport also features services that are a bit more unique like yoga rooms, silent chairs, an arcade where passengers can play games for free, smoking lounges, workbenches, and lounge-like relaxation zones. 

Transportation to Algiers City Center from Airport

Houari Boumediene Airport

Algiers, which is the capital city of Algeria located in the northwestern part of Africa and bears the same name as the country, welcomes its visitors in an epic atmosphere with blue-painted white houses. After centuries of living under the sovereignty of the Ottoman Empire, the city had become a dependency of the French. Although Algeria is among the independent countries today, the influence of French culture has remained active in the country.

French is as widely used as Arabic, which is the mother tongue of the country. The north part of the city is on the Mediterranean coast where you can reach Spain by sea. Another reason why the city looks like a European city rather than an African city is this route.

The European population in Algiers is very high. It is possible to reach anywhere in Algiers by bus. There are many bus lines that allow you to travel in the city center as well as you can reach even farther places. The one-way bus ticket is 20 dinars and you can pay the ticket price on the bus. You can also take advantage of the metro system as another way of public transportation. There is a one-line metro running between the busiest destinations in the heart of the city and the metro ticket costs 50 dinars. If you are going to stay in the city for a while and if you need to travel frequently by metro, you can buy a 10-trip ticket. The price of these tickets is 400 dinars. You can get your tickets from the machines at the stations.

Another public transport alternative in Algiers is the tram. The tramway line with 30 stations is mostly used for transportation to the farther areas that are around the city center. One way tram ticket costs 40 dinars. Tickets for 10 trips cost 320 dinars. You can also buy 5-day tickets for your tramway journeys. You can board the tramway as much as you want for 5 days thanks to these tickets, which cost 320 dinars. You can buy tramway tickets from the machines at the stations. The tramway services start at 5:30 in the morning and continue until 11 pm.

It is possible to reach everywhere in the city by choosing from these three public transport options in Algiers. The bus stops and metro/tramway stations are located very close to each other. So you can also benefit from the transfer option easily. However, public transportation is not recommended for security reasons. You can also get a taxi easily in the city center but you are recommended to take a taxi from certain taxi stands. The initial taxi fare is 25 dinars and you are charged 25 dinars per kilometer. All taxis have taximeters. However, some taxi drivers don't activate the taximeter during the ride. For this reason, it would be for your benefit to bargain with the driver about your destination and taxi fare. You can negotiate on the taxi fare offered to you.

Bus and metro lines are available as public transportation options for transportation to the city center from Houari Boumediene International Airport. If you don't prefer public transportation, you can take a taxi or rent a car.

Taxi

Taxis are available right in front of the airport terminal exit. You can get to the city center in about 50 minutes by taxi. Taxi fare costs about 600 dinars. However, you should remember that most of the taxi drivers don't activate the taximeter during the ride. You should tell the driver about your destination and get information about the fare you need to pay in advance. You can bargain about the taxi fare.

Bus

If you prefer public transportation, you can take the bus to reach the city center. The buses leave every half an hour and the journey takes about 1 hour. The ticket price is 20 dinars.

Metro

It is also possible to arrive at the city center from the airport in a short time by taking advantage of the only metro line in the city. The one-way metro ticket costs 50 dinars per passenger.

Rent a car

You can find the offices of various car rental companies at the airport. You can contact one of these car rental offices and rent an affordable car. Car rental is a practical transportation option since oil prices are quite affordable throughout the country.
